Output 34589238a8199f346e92ee3ba8fc18a334635c413356abd833d6a9f43f9d1063:0

value
42699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 022971445e1177471c149ed128feb8248682d20d OP_EQUAL
address
31tSvQ7ScnPMnQxvKWmBALxMDBfUWjsCnP
transaction
34589238a8199f346e92ee3ba8fc18a334635c413356abd833d6a9f43f9d1063
spent
true